Analysis
The most recent figure for composite paper and paperboard (export/import) β import value in Asia is 114,189 1000 USD, measured in 2024.
The figure is up 15.7% on the previous year and up 19.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, composite paper and paperboard (export/import) β import value in Asia peaked at 141,083 1000 USD in 2018 and was at its lowest, 71,295 1000 USD, in 2001.
That places Asia 6th out of 32 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 25 years of available data.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
